Herbalife is a global company that has helped people pursue a healthy, active life since 1980. Our nutrition, weight-management and personal care products are available exclusively through dedicated independent Members in more than 95 countries. North America is the largest region in Herbalife. The NAM Accounting team managers financial reports of the North America region within Herbalife (i.e. US, Canada and Puerto Rico) and other related reporting requirements, including maintaining and recording transactions accurately, maintaining adequate internal controls, performing analysis to support management in the decision-making process, etc.. Additionally, the NAM Accounting team provides extensive support to various projects and initiatives by different departments in NAM to ensure accuracy of financial information. The NAM Accounting team works closely within the team and with other teams to ensure good quality of results on time.
